My Kenmore side by side is 7-9 yrs. old.....the last several months i've had problem with frozen milk,water,veggies,etc.I had Sears tech out....said need new control board. I put in new board and still having same problem. The freezer section is consistently 20-28 below ,while refrigerator varies from 22-30 degrees.(I've cleaned coils every 6-8 months).Next i installed new thermistor #2188819....nothing changed.Now i block diffuser assembly with 3 inch wide tape.....this will allow refrigeratoe side to remain between 30-40 degrees.I thought of changing out diffuser but i cant see how that will help problem of -28 degrees in freezer.Your thoughts please!!!

I would suspect open wires from the thermistor to the microcomputer. If you have an ohmmeter you can check. Just check at the microcomputer, the wires are usually white.
